Frequently Asked Questions

Is Fanta halal?

Fanta is HALAL. این نوشیدنی فانتا بر پایه آب گازدار، آب‌لیمو از کنسانتره، اسیدهای میوه‌ای و رنگ‌های خوراکی است و در مواد تشکیل‌دهنده موردی با منشأ حیوانی یا مست‌کننده نوشته نشده. «Natürliche Aroma» هم بدون اشاره به طعم‌دهنده حیوانی آمده و Kaliumsorbat نگهدارنده مصنوعی است.

Can Muslims eat Fanta?

Based on our ingredient analysis, Fanta is classified as HALAL. Yes, it appears permissible for Muslims. All identified ingredients come from halal-compliant sources. However, formulations can change, so always verify the packaging.
